Cooked unsoaked chickpeas yesterday in 50 minutes in the pressure cooker—tender, separate, perfect to use in a chickpea/coconut milk stew w spinach. (That recipe is here: LINK )
And today, I’m making brown rice chicken biryani. Rice soaks and chicken marinates for 2 hrs-ish, but actually cooks for just 10-12 mins. Recipe: LINK
Anyone else still pressure cooking? I know, I’m behind on the trend, but it is proving extremely useful for beans and brown rice.

Anyone else still pressure cooking?
All the time. It doesn't save me too much time as it really only replaces the inactive cooking time, but it is nice to start something for dinner after work that previously needed to be started in the morning. I do almost all of my braised dishes in it now.
